Other organizations participating in MATCH include the Massachusetts Green High Performance Computing Center (MGHPCC), University of Southern California Information Sciences Institute, the Ohio Supercomputer Center, and … WebThe MS-CS requires a minimum of 30 credit hours of approved, degree-eligible graduate-level coursework. Before graduation, students must have a minimum cumulative grade-point average (GPA) of 3.00 and a grade of B or better in each breadth class (including the two required pathway specializations). WebQuantum Engineering Initiative. The Quantum Engineering Initiative (QEI) is a nascent center in which faculty from the College of Engineering & Applied Science and scientific staff from NIST Boulder Labs establish and operate a lab cluster at CU Boulder.
